How they compare
Liechtenstein currently reports 52.9% against 34.3% in Denmark, a difference of 18.6%.
That makes Liechtenstein's figure about 1.5 times Denmark's.
Across all 5 years both countries report, Liechtenstein has been ahead every year.
Denmark ranks 8th and Liechtenstein ranks 5th of 38 countries.
Liechtenstein has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
